Man fined over 173,000 TL for forcing rooster to consume alcohol and cigarettes in viral video
Lefkoşa, north Cyprus – A man who was seen forcing a rooster to consume alcohol and cigarettes in a video that sparked widespread outrage on social media has been fined 173,876 Turkish Lira for violating animal welfare laws.
The disturbing footage, reportedly recorded in Balıkesir, quickly circulated online and prompted an official investigation by the Demirhan Police Station under the Lefkoşa Police Directorate.
Following the investigation, authorities successfully identified the individual featured in the video. The Veterinary Department subsequently imposed an administrative fine of 173,876 TL, citing violations of the Animal Welfare Law.
The incident has ignited public condemnation, with many calling for stricter enforcement of animal protection laws. Officials have reiterated their commitment to combating all forms of animal abuse and emphasized that such acts will not go unpunished.
